Fujifilm X-E3 vs Leica TL Physical Comparison
For anybody who is intending to travel with your camera, you'll have to consider its weight and volume. The Fujifilm X-E3 enjoys external measurements of 121mm x 74mm x 43mm (4.8" x 2.9" x 1.7") having a weight of 337 grams (0.74 lbs) whilst the Leica TL has sizing of 134mm x 69mm x 33mm (5.3" x 2.7" x 1.3") and a weight of 384 grams (0.85 lbs).

Fujifilm X-E3 vs Leica TL Sensor Comparison
Typically, its difficult to imagine the gap between sensor dimensions simply by reading through specifications. The image below should offer you a greater sense of the sensor sizing in the Fujifilm X-E3 and TL.
To sum up, the 2 cameras posses the exact same sensor measurements but different resolution. You can anticipate the Fujifilm X-E3 to resolve more detail with its extra 8 Megapixels. Greater resolution will let you crop pics somewhat more aggressively. The more recent Fujifilm X-E3 provides a benefit when it comes to sensor technology.
